What Is a Key Fob?
A key fob is a little electronic gadget that communicates wirelessly with a car's locking system. It normally features buttons for locking and unlocking doors, opening the trunk, and even remotely beginning the engine. The technology behind key fobs includes Radio Frequency Identification (RFID) and Near Field Communication (NFC).
Kinds Of Key Fobs
- Requirement Key Fob: A basic remote that controls door locks and in some cases the trunk.
- Smart Key: A more sophisticated device that permits for keyless entry and ignition.
- Transponder Key: Contains a chip that communicates with the car to ensure it starts just with the appropriate key.
Why You Might Need a Replacement Key Fob
Numerous circumstances can result in the need for a replacement key fob:
- Loss or Theft: A misplaced or taken fob can jeopardize your vehicle's security.
- Damage: Water direct exposure, physical damage, or battery failure can render a fob unusable.
- Malfunction: Over time, electronic parts can stop working, leading to operational concerns.
Actions to Obtain a Replacement Key Fob
Getting a replacement key fob involves several essential steps. Below is an outline of the process:
Identify Your Key Fob Model
- Examine the owner's handbook or the existing fob for model numbers.
- Contact the car dealership to verify the design.
Collect Necessary Documentation
- Vehicle recognition number (VIN).
- Evidence of ownership (registration or title).
Pick a Replacement Option
- Dealership: Often the most trusted but can be pricey.
- Third-Party Locksmith: Usually more cost-effective and can program the fob.
- Online Retailer: Purchase a fob and have it programmed, but make sure compatibility.
Programming the New Fob
- Guidelines are often offered with the fob or can be discovered in the owner's manual.
- Some lorries permit for DIY shows, while others require specific equipment available at dealership or locksmith.
Approximated Costs
Replacement Option
Price Range
Dealership
₤ 150 – ₤ 400
Automotive Locksmith
₤ 50 – ₤ 150
Online Purchase (DIY)
₤ 20 – ₤ 100
Setting Fee (if needed)
₤ 20 – ₤ 100

FAQs About Replacement Key Fobs
1. The length of time does it take to get a replacement key fob from a dealer?
Generally, it might take a few hours to a couple of days, depending upon the dealership's stock and accessibility.
2. Can I set a key fob myself?
In a lot of cases, DIY programs is possible, however it varies by vehicle make and model. Constantly seek advice from the owner's manual initially.
3. What should I do if my key fob is lost?
Instantly replace it and consider reprogramming or replacing other keys to keep optimum security.
4. Why exists a considerable price difference in between a dealership and a locksmith professional?
Car dealerships may charge more due to higher overhead expenses and specialized diagnostic equipment. Locksmith professionals tend to have lower operating expense and might use competitive rates.
